Course structure

• Introduction to Harmful Pesticides and Their Impact on Health and Environment
• Regulatory Frameworks and Compliance for Pesticide Management
• Identification and Classification of Harmful Pesticides
• Safe Handling, Storage, and Disposal of Pesticides
• Risk Assessment and Mitigation Strategies for Pesticide Exposure
• Alternatives to Harmful Pesticides: Integrated Pest Management (IPM)
• Monitoring and Testing Techniques for Pesticide Residues
• Emergency Response and First Aid for Pesticide Poisoning
• Public Awareness and Education on Pesticide Safety
• Case Studies and Best Practices in Pesticide Management

Career path

Pesticide Safety Officer

Ensures compliance with harmful pesticide regulations, conducts inspections, and provides training on safe handling practices.

Environmental Health Specialist

Monitors and mitigates the impact of harmful pesticides on ecosystems and public health, ensuring sustainable practices.

Agricultural Consultant

Advises farmers on reducing harmful pesticide use, implementing integrated pest management, and improving crop yields.

Regulatory Affairs Manager

Oversees compliance with harmful pesticide legislation, liaises with government agencies, and ensures product safety.
